Guest Simon Desser

I was told by Andy Thomas (Orange guy at the MoDaCo meet) that they WILL NOT be releasing 1.6 at all!

This is due to some IPSM problems with the upgrade.

He said they are working on a new upgrade, which will wipe the IPSM from your phone :) however, they are "hoping" to come up with some back up and restore function from your PC.

He also said that they don't want to release a UK update (for SPV's/SPV E100's )before the SPV2 comes out (I didn't really understand the reason behind that) but he gave (me) no indication of when SPV2's were coming out?

Hey guys!  

I've been given permission by Orange to let you know that the moderators and I are currently carrying out testing of a new update for the UK.  

The update, to be branded 1.6, has no firm release date yet, but will probably be within a few weeks.  

It has the same features that are being seen in, for example, QTek 1.5, but with the very latest radio stack and other bits n bobs. We HAVE noticed battery improvements over e100 1.5  

The phone is that little bit more responsive as with every update, the SMS counter WORKS (woohoo!), so all in all, good stuff...
